CAT 2023: MBA admission at IIM Calcutta
The admission policy for the MBA programme this year is the same as last year. The minimum academic eligibility for MBA admission at IIM Calcutta is as follows:
- A candidate must hold a bachelor’s degree, with at least 50 percent marks or equivalent CGPA , 45% for Scheduled Caste (SC), Scheduled Tribe (ST) and Persons with Disability (PwD) categories, from a recognized university.
- For candidates who have completed an integrated masters or dual degree directly after their Class 12, the percentage of marks obtained as per the institute which is considered as equivalent to the bachelor’s degree will be considered.
- Candidates appearing for the final year of bachelor’s degree or equivalent qualification exam and those who have completed the degree requirements and are awaiting results can also apply.
Candidates who graduated in the years 2020, 2021, 2022 or 2023, for whom the university did not conduct the exams or did not award marks or CGPA but awarded only pass or pass marks or promotion in one or more years or semesters of bachelor’s degree or equivalent qualification, can also apply.

CAT Exam 2023: IIM Calcutta selection process
There are three stages of selection of candidates for admission to MBA programmes at the institute.
Stage 1: Minimum CAT percentile cut-offs to be considered
“In Stage I, candidates meeting the minimum requirements on both section-wise and overall percentiles in CAT 2023 as given in the table will be shortlisted for consideration in Stage II, subject to securing non-negative raw scores in all sections of CAT 2023,” said IIM Calcutta.
Stage 2: Shortlisting for PI and WAT
Candidates will be shortlisted for Personal Interview (PI) and Written Ability Test (WAT) based on CAT 2023 scores and other parameters.
|
Parameter |
Weight |
|
CAT 2023 score |
56 |
|
Class 10 marks |
10 |
|
Class 12 marks |
15 |
|
Gender diversity factor |
4 |
|
Total |
85 |
Stage 3: Final selection
The final category-wise merit list will be prepared on the basis of candidate’s performance in CAT 2023, PI, and WAT along with other parameters.
The parameters and their weightage is given below:
|
Parameter |
Weight |
|
CAT 2023 score |
30 |
|
PI |
48 |
|
WAT |
8 |
|
Academic diversity |
6 |
|
Work experience |
8 |
|
Total |
100 |
